#72657e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72657e is composed of 44.7% red, 39.6%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.5% cyan, 19.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 271.2 degrees, a saturation of 11% and a lightness of 44.5%. #72657e color hex could be obtained by blending #e4cafc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#72657e color description : Dark grayish violet.
#72657e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72657e has RGB values of R:114, G:101,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 7497086.
